Spacious three bedroom first floor period conversion apartment with impressive tall ceilings and an abundance of natural light.

Set within this gated development with excellent access to local amenities and the business parks, this first floor apartment is offered for sale with no onward chain. With over 850 sq ft of accommodation, the property has a spacious feel which is enhanced by the large windows and tall ceilings which make the most of the triple aspect.

Set towards the rear of this impressive Grade II listed building, the apartment overlooks Oxford History Centre which is housed in the former St. Lukes Church. The apartment is laid out with a large sitting/dining room, kitchen, three double bedrooms, family bathroom and an en suite shower room.

The property benefits from an allocated parking space with access to plenty of additional visitor parking and use of delightful communal gardens.

Bennett Crescent was constructed in 1998 and is an interesting mix of new build homes and historic buildings which were formerly the military college and, latterly, the offices of Lord Nuffield, the motor manufacturer and philanthropist. The development is located on the corner of Hollow Way and Oxford Road and is therefore well placed less than half a mile from Oxford Business Park and Templars Square Shopping Centre. Access to public transport is excellent with a bus stop located immediately in front of the development providing a regular service into the city centre.

    Broadband speed is measured in megabits per second, with the number returned showing how fast the connection is. Each reading is based on the highest predicted speed of any major broadband network for services that deliver the download speeds. The following are the different readings that we may display:

    Basic: Up to 30 Mbit/s
    Super-fast: Between 30 Mbit/s and 300 Mbit/s
    Ultra-fast: Over 300 Mbit/s

    The data is updated three times a year. The checker results are predictions and should not be regarded as guaranteed. For more information, see: https://checker.ofcom.org.uk/en-gb/about-checker#Answer_0_2
